vlc/vlc-3.0 | branch: master | Francois Cartegnie <fcvlc...@free.fr> | Tue Feb 13 13:46:46 2018 +0100| [c90714b8f5dbcb903233d23a357764981298120d] | committer: Francois Cartegnie
demux: adaptive: expose redirection to caller (cherry picked from commit d977ed05fccb96e7238499ccd6b07a8ba5cb305c) > http://git.videolan.org/gitweb.cgi/vlc/vlc-3.0.git/?a=commit;h=c90714b8f5dbcb903233d23a357764981298120d --- modules/demux/adaptive/http/HTTPConnection.cpp | 5 +++++ modules/demux/adaptive/http/HTTPConnection.hpp | 1 + 2 files changed, 6 insertions(+) diff --git a/modules/demux/adaptive/http/HTTPConnection.cpp b/modules/demux/adaptive/http/HTTPConnection.cpp index f30022aa4c..c324b257e3 100644 --- a/modules/demux/adaptive/http/HTTPConnection.cpp +++ b/modules/demux/adaptive/http/HTTPConnection.cpp @@ -439,6 +439,11 @@ std::string HTTPConnection::extraRequestHeaders() const return ss.str(); } +const ConnectionParams & HTTPConnection::getRedirection() const +{ + return locationparams; +} + StreamUrlConnection::StreamUrlConnection(vlc_object_t *p_object) : AbstractConnection(p_object) { diff --git a/modules/demux/adaptive/http/HTTPConnection.hpp b/modules/demux/adaptive/http/HTTPConnection.hpp index c1027fc877..fcccb22a66 100644 --- a/modules/demux/adaptive/http/HTTPConnection.hpp +++ b/modules/demux/adaptive/http/HTTPConnection.hpp @@ -73,6 +73,7 @@ namespace adaptive virtual ssize_t read (void *p_buffer, size_t len); void setUsed( bool ); + const ConnectionParams &getRedirection() const; protected: virtual bool connected () const; _______________________________________________ vlc-commits mailing list vlc-commits@videolan.org https://mailman.videolan.org/listinfo/vlc-commits